HSP50307
Burst QPSK Modulator
Features
⢠256 KBPS Data Rate and 128 KBPS Baud Rate
⢠Burst QPSK Modulation
⢠Programmable Carrier Frequency from 8MHz to
15MHz With a Frequency Step Size of 32kHz
⢠α = 0.5 Root Raised Cosine (RRC) Filtering For Spec-
trum Shaping
⢠On-Board Synthesizer
⢠Programmable Output Level From 22 to 62dBmV in
1dB Steps
⢠Programmable Charge Pump Current Control
⢠62dBmV Differential Output Driver for 75⦠Cable
Applications
⢠Burst QPSK Modulator
⢠HSP50307EVAL1 Evaluation Board Is Available

Description
The HSP50307 is a mixed signal burst QPSK Modulator for
upstream CATV Applications. The HSP50307 demultiplexes
and modulates a serial data stream onto an RF Carrier cen-
tered between 8 and 15MHz. The signal spectrum is shaped
with α = 0.5 root raised cosine (RRC) digital filters. On-chip fil-
tering limits spurs and harmonics to levels below -35dBc dur-
ing transmissions. The output power level is adjustable over a
40dB range in 1dB steps. The maximum differential output
level is +62dBmV into 75â¦. A transmitter inhibit function dis-
ables the RF output outside the burst interval. The differential
output amplifier int7-erfaces to the cable via a transformer.
The Block Diagram of the HSP50307 QPSK Modulator is
shown below. The HSP50307 consists of a digital control
interface, an I/Q generator, a synthesizer, and a quadrature
modulator.
The data clock is derived from the master clock. The
HSP50307 demultiplexes the input data bits into in-phase (I)
and quadrature (Q) data streams. The first bit and subsequent
alternating bits of the burst are in-phase data. The two data
streams are filtered, converted from digital to analog, and low
pass filtered to produce the baseband I and Q analog signals.
The baseband signals are up-converted to RF in the Quadra-
ture Modulation Section. The synthesizer provides the local
oscillator (LO) for the quadrature modulator. The frequency is
programmable via the control interface with a resolution of
32kHz. The output of the quadrature modulator is low pass fil-
tered to remove harmonic distortion.
